The Buckland Hotel, 6 Buckland Crescent Camden NW3 5DX

Demolition of 2-storey rear addition and lower ground floor external stores at front, alterations to renew entrance steps, replacement of windows and reinstatement of 3 rear window openings, and erection of new single storey refuse store at front and new single storey boiler room at rear.
